Online entrepreneurship refers to the process of starting, managing, and growing a business primarily through digital platforms and internet-based tools. It encompasses activities such as e-commerce, digital marketing, content creation, and online service provision, allowing entrepreneurs to reach global audiences with relatively low upfront costs and flexible working conditions.

Key Features

  • Digital presence via websites, social media, and online marketplaces
  • Low startup costs compared to traditional businesses
  • Global reach and access to international markets
  • Flexibility in work hours and location
  • Utilization of various online tools for marketing, sales, and customer engagement
  • Ability to scale rapidly with digital infrastructure
  • Diverse business models including dropshipping, affiliate marketing, SaaS, and more

Pros

  • Lower barriers to entry for aspiring entrepreneurs
  • Global market access increases potential customer base
  • Flexible working hours promote work-life balance
  • Rich educational resources and community support available online
  • Potential for passive income streams

Cons

  • Highly competitive landscape can make standing out difficult
  • Requires continuous learning to keep up with rapidly evolving digital tools and algorithms
  • Uncertain income until established or successful niche is found
  • Potential for scams or unreliable business models in the online space
  • Dependency on technology platforms which may change rules or algorithms
